Peruvian Cacao Nibs Unsweetened from Japan

Fermented and dried cacao nibs from Peruvian fine flavor cacao, classified in 1806.10.28 for quota entry under the U.S.-Peru agreement. These crushed beans without cocoa butter extraction qualify within the annual sugar/cocoa aggregate limit. Used in artisan chocolate production.
